Description

2-(3-Bromophenyl)-4,5-Dihydrothiazole is a versatile heterocyclic organic compound featuring a brominated phenyl ring fused to a dihydrothiazole moiety, serving as a key synthetic intermediate. Its molecular structure makes it a valuable building block for the development of pharmaceuticals, agrochemicals, and advanced materials. This compound is primarily sought by R&D chemists and process development scientists in the pharmaceutical and agrochemical industries for creating novel active ingredients and functional molecules.

Basic Information

Product Name 2-(3-Bromophenyl)-4,5-Dihydrothiazole
CAS No. 96159-85-2
Molecular Formula C9H8BrNS
Molecular Weight 242.14 g/mol
Synonyms 2-(3-Bromophenyl)-4,5-dihydro-1,3-thiazole; 3-Bromo-α,β-dihydrothiazole; 4,5-Dihydro-2-(3-bromophenyl)thiazole; 2-(3-Bromophenyl)-2-thiazoline; 96159-85-2; 2-(3-Bromophenyl)-δ²-thiazoline; 3'-Bromo-2,3-dihydro-1,3-thiazole

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Keep away from heat, sparks, and open flame. For long-term storage, consider storing under an inert atmosphere to maximize stability.
